1fullscalelayoutsdir = $(datadir)/caribou/layouts/fullscale 2fullscalelayouts_in_files =\ 3 us.xml.in \ 4 de.xml.in 5fullscalelayouts_DATA = $(fullscalelayouts_in_files:.xml.in=.xml) 6 7common_files = \ 8 common/qwerty.xml \ 9 common/qwertz.xml \ 10 common/symbols.xml 11 12us.xml: $(common_files) 13de.xml: $(common_files) 14 15SUFFIXES = .xml.in .xml 16 17.xml.in.xml: 18 $(AM_V_GEN) \ 19 rm -f $@ $@.xsl; \ 20 srcdir=''; \ 21 test -f ./$@.in || srcdir=$(srcdir)/; \ 22 xsltproc --xinclude $(top_srcdir)/tools/basic.xsl $${srcdir}$@.in > $@.xsl && \ 23 xsltproc --xinclude $@.xsl $${srcdir}$@.in > $@ 24 25EXTRA_DIST = $(fullscalelayouts_in_files) $(common_files) 26 27CLEANFILES = $(fullscalelayouts_DATA) $(fullscalelayouts_in_files:.xml.in=.xml.xsl) 28 29-include $(top_srcdir)/git.mk 30